Курс на Stepik
Обложка курса «Solution architect: полный курс» на Stepik
Бесплатно

Solution architect: полный курс 4.600

Открыть на
STEPIK.ORG

Поймите, как строятся комплексные решения в ИТ: от анализа требований до выбора архитектуры, инструментов и интеграций. Курс готовит вас к роли архитектора, который создает масштабируемые и эффективные системы.

Показатель Текущие показатели Рост
Значение 🏆 Рейтинг 3 дн 7 дн 30 дн
Количество учеников на курсе «Solution architect: полный курс»Учеников на курсе 510
Сертификаты, выданные на курсе «Solution architect: полный курс»Сертификатов выдано 0
Отзывы о курсе «Solution architect: полный курс»Отзывов получено 5
Рейтинг курса «Solution architect: полный курс»Рейтинг курса 4.600
Уроки в курсе «Solution architect: полный курс»Количество уроков 80
Тесты в курсе «Solution architect: полный курс»Количество квизов 246
Время прохождения курса «Solution architect: полный курс»Время прохождения курса
Обновления курса «Solution architect: полный курс»Обновления курса
Дата публикации курса «Solution architect: полный курс»Дата публикации курса
Последнее обновление курса «Solution architect: полный курс»Последнее обновление
Сложность easy

Содержание курса

Разделы в курсе «Solution architect: полный курс» 10 разделов Уроки в курсе «Solution architect: полный курс» 80 уроков Тесты в курсе «Solution architect: полный курс» 246 тестов Время прохождения курса «Solution architect: полный курс» 14 ч. Последнее обновление курса «Solution architect: полный курс» обн. 1 год назад

1. Основы архитектуры решений

8 уроков
Открытый
1.1 Роль Solution Architect в проекте
285
80
8м 3с
0
Открытый
1.2 Типы архитектурных решений
121
65
11м 47с
0
Открытый
1.3 Архитектурные уровни и слои системы
99
52
12м 44с
0
Открытый
1.4 Принципы модульности и связности
75
46
14м 44с
0
Открытый
1.5 Архитектурные стили и паттерны
67
41
13м 54с
0
Открытый
1.6 Документирование архитектуры
64
34
5м 9с
0
Открытый
1.7 Диаграммы и нотации (C4, UML)
67
32
8м 53с
0
Открытый
1.8 Подход к принятию архитектурных решений
47
31
9м 39с
0

2. Анализ требований и проектирование

8 уроков
Открытый
2.1 Сбор и анализ функциональных требований
56
30
5м 6с
0
Открытый
2.2 Нефункциональные требования и их влияние
43
29
7м 52с
0
Открытый
2.3 Trade-off между качественными характеристиками
48
28
11м 55с
0
Открытый
2.4 Архитектурные ограничения и допущения
43
26
10м 14с
0
Открытый
2.5 Проработка сценариев использования
36
23
8м 58с
0
Открытый
2.6 Определение границ системы
40
21
12м 40с
0
Открытый
2.7 Проектирование API и взаимодействий
40
20
14м 58с
0
Открытый
2.8 Проверка полноты архитектурного решения
28
19
7м 49с
0

3. Архитектура приложений

8 уроков
Открытый
3.1 Монолитная архитектура
41
18
7м 0с
0
Открытый
3.2 Микросервисная архитектура
36
16
12м 8с
0
Открытый
3.3 Сервис-ориентированная архитектура (SOA)
83
17
12м 7с
0
Открытый
3.4 Event-driven архитектура
37
15
14м 29с
0
Открытый
3.5 Serverless подход
26
13
9м 50с
0
Открытый
3.6 API Gateway и интеграционные слои
33
14
8м 15с
0
Открытый
3.7 Управление зависимостями между сервисами
26
14
8м 16с
0
Открытый
3.8 Выбор архитектурного подхода под задачу
29
12
7м 7с
0

4. Хранение и доступ к данным

8 уроков
Открытый
4.1 Реляционные и нереляционные базы данных
26
14
12м 42с
0
Открытый
4.2 Проектирование схем данных
28
14
10м 22с
0
Открытый
4.3 Индексация и оптимизация запросов
24
13
3м 13с
0
Открытый
4.4 Data Lake, Data Warehouse и их отличие
26
11
8м 59с
0
Открытый
4.5 Репликация и шардирование
25
11
5м 19с
0
Открытый
4.6 Кеширование и in-memory хранилища
29
10
7м 7с
0
Открытый
4.7 Выбор технологий хранения под нагрузку
23
9
0м 13с
0
Открытый
4.8 Безопасность и резервное копирование данных
21
9
13м 1с
0

5. Архитектура интеграций

8 уроков
Открытый
5.1 Принципы интеграции систем
28
9
1м 41с
0
Открытый
5.2 Синхронные и асинхронные взаимодействия
25
9
5м 48с
0
Открытый
5.3 Использование очередей и брокеров сообщений
22
9
4м 0с
0
Открытый
5.4 API-first подход
25
9
3м 44с
0
Открытый
5.5 SOAP, REST, GraphQL
22
9
9м 46с
0
Открытый
5.6 Версионирование и совместимость API
21
9
0м 5с
0
Открытый
5.7 Управление интеграционными контрактами
22
9
6м 25с
0
Открытый
5.8 Наблюдаемость и диагностика интеграций
20
9
4м 8с
0

6. Облачная архитектура

8 уроков
Открытый
6.1 Облачные модели: IaaS, PaaS, SaaS
19
9
5м 52с
0
Открытый
6.2 Публичное, частное и гибридное облако
17
9
2м 2с
0
Открытый
6.3 Архитектура для AWS, Azure и GCP
19
9
8м 40с
0
Открытый
6.4 Дизайн облачных сервисов под отказоустойчивость
16
9
53м 8с
0
Открытый
6.5 CI/CD в облачной инфраструктуре
19
8
0м 5с
0
Открытый
6.6 Контейнеризация и оркестрация (Docker, Kubernetes)
17
8
3м 28с
0
Открытый
6.7 Управление конфигурациями и IaC
12
8
5м 19с
0
Открытый
6.8 Обеспечение безопасности в облаке
14
8
1м 36с
0

7. Производительность и масштабируемость

8 уроков
Открытый
7.1 Горизонтальное и вертикальное масштабирование
19
7
4м 30с
0
Открытый
7.2 Балансировка нагрузки
18
8
0м 6с
0
Открытый
7.3 Архитектура под высокую доступность
19
7
0м 5с
0
Открытый
7.4 Кеширование на уровнях системы
17
6
0м 7с
0
Открытый
7.5 Мониторинг и метрики производительности
14
6
0м 1с
0
Открытый
7.6 Bottlenecks и способы оптимизации
12
6
2м 55с
0
Открытый
7.7 Capacity planning
12
6
2м 56с
0
Открытый
7.8 Тестирование производительности
13
6
6м 11с
0

8. Безопасность архитектуры

8 уроков
Открытый
8.1 Принципы безопасного проектирования
19
5
0м 1с
0
Открытый
8.2 Модели угроз и анализ рисков
17
5
0м 1с
0
Открытый
8.3 Аутентификация и авторизация
12
5
4м 24с
0
Открытый
8.4 Безопасное хранение и передача данных
15
5
0м 6с
0
Открытый
8.5 Безопасность API и микросервисов
18
5
0м 3с
0
Открытый
8.6 Управление секретами и конфиденциальными данными
12
6
0м 6с
0
Открытый
8.7 Логирование и аудит событий безопасности
9
5
-
0
Открытый
8.8 Интеграция SecOps в архитектуру
15
5
8м 58с
0

9. Архитектура корпоративных систем

8 уроков
Открытый
9.1 Принципы построения корпоративных решений
18
6
0м 2с
0
Открытый
9.2 Модульность и расширяемость платформ
14
6
0м 5с
0
Открытый
9.3 Архитектура ERP и CRM-систем
16
6
1м 2с
0
Открытый
9.4 Workflow и event sourcing
14
6
1м 10с
0
Открытый
9.5 Интеграция с внешними системами
14
6
1м 34с
0
Открытый
9.6 Централизация и консолидация данных
14
5
2м 47с
0
Открытый
9.7 Управление жизненным циклом решений
13
6
0м 3с
0
Открытый
9.8 Документирование корпоративной архитектуры
13
6
4м 19с
0

10. Архитектурное проектирование и оценка решений

8 уроков
Открытый
10.1 Архитектурные метрики и критерии качества
22
6
0м 2с
0
Открытый
10.2 Методики оценки решений (ATAM, QAW)
20
6
0м 28с
0
Открытый
10.3 Разработка архитектурных артефактов
21
5
0м 3с
0
Открытый
10.4 Proof of Concept (PoC)
16
5
0м 2с
0
Открытый
10.5 Баланс между бизнес-требованиями и технологией
14
5
0м 2с
0
Открытый
10.6 Управление изменениями архитектуры
14
5
0м 3с
0
Открытый
10.7 Взаимодействие с командами разработки
14
5
0м 5с
0
Открытый
10.8 Подготовка архитектурного отчёта и презентации
20
5
0м 8с
0